Kyogre is a Legendary Water-type Pokémon.
Through Primal Reversion and with nature’s full power, it will take back its true form. It can summon storms that cause the sea levels to rise.
Kyogre will do the Primal Reversion if it has a Blue Orb equipped. When it does the Primal Reversion, it will gain the ability Primordial Sea.
Kyogre has the unique ability to use the move skill Rain Dance without needing a move that allows it.
